Colinson Surname Meaning

From Where Does The Surname Originate? meaning and history

'son of Colin,' which see. Adam Colini and John filius Colini in Aberdeen were accused in 1402 of being forestalled (CRA., p. 383). Willelmus Colini, bailie of Montrose in 1431 (REB., II, 36) is most probably the William Colynson, merchant of Montrose, who had a safe conduct into England for two years in 1439 (Bain, IV, 1124). Willelmus Colini appears in Brechin in 1435 (REB., I, 79), David Colini was burgess of Arbroath in 1451 (RAA II, 92), and Fergus Colini was rector of Kirkbryd in 1472 (REG , p. 420).

The Surnames of Scotland (1946) by George Fraser Black (1866-1948)

How Common Is The Last Name Colinson? popularity and diffusion

Colinson is the 5,391,485th most numerous last name worldwide, held by approximately 1 in 560,580,455 people. The last name Colinson is predominantly found in Europe, where 69 percent of Colinson reside; 69 percent reside in Northern Europe and 69 percent reside in British Isles.

This last name is most frequent in England, where it is carried by 9 people, or 1 in 6,190,895. In England Colinson is most numerous in: Greater London, where 67 percent reside, Derbyshire, where 11 percent reside and Dorset, where 11 percent reside. Outside of England this surname is found in 2 countries. It is also found in Canada, where 23 percent reside and The United States, where 8 percent reside.

Colinson Family Population Trend historical fluctuation

The prevalency of Colinson has changed through the years. In England the number of people bearing the Colinson last name declined 83 percent between 1881 and 2014 and in The United States it declined 80 percent between 1880 and 2014.
